This Full Stack Quality Engineering role requires analytical, innovative thinkers who will build cutting edge testing technologies and use next-generation automation techniques to optimally certify and automate eBay’s core marketplace platform: a global, distributed component architecture serving 100+ million visits a week which is one of the largest eCommerce platforms in the world. You will work in the Identity Product Development team, testing products involving user services, on-boarding flows, multi-factor authentication, and account recovery among other areas.
Detailed job duties:
Write automation testing in Java, Junit, Selenium and other internal Java-based automation frameworks for Frontend, SOA/Services and messaging components
Contribute to developing sophisticated, stable, internal Java automation frameworks increasing efficiency, re-usability and flexibility supporting a 100+ person QE organization.
Help develop and enhance eBay’s continuous integration framework, merging build/compile/test/validate processes with scheduling, automated notifications and graduated build deployments
Work with engineers, team leads and managers to help develop innovative testing solutions. You will create software that meets market needs with respect to functionality, performance, scalability, reliability, realistic implementation schedules, and adherence to testing goals and principles
Influence development and architecture counterparts to design for testability
Mentor and train other specialists, lead larger projects, prioritize test activities and find creative solutions to blocking issues and problems
Master’s degree in CS, EE or other technical field with 6 years related work experience, or Bachelor’s with 8 years related work experience
Experience developing and/or testing Soap/XML/Rest & Java/JUnit and java based applications required
Experience of continuous integration test environments (like Hudson) and automation frameworks like Selenium/WebDriver/TestNG
Experience with Oracle RDBMS, being able to read and write SQL queries
Planning skills to design test plans and test cases for larger multi-component products across multiple resources and parallel development tracks
Quality Assurance background, including JUnit/Code Coverage (Emma)/Mock concepts/Static Analysis is appreciated
Ability to communicate effectively with developers, operations, release management
Experience in Agile Testing practices is a plus
Benefits are an essential part of your total compensation for the work you do every day. Whether you’re single, in a growing family, or nearing retirement, eBay offers a variety of comprehensive and competitive benefit programs to meet your needs. Including maternal & paternal leave, paid sabbatical, and plans to help ensure your financial security today and in the years ahead because we know feeling financially secure during your working years and through retirement is important.
Here at eBay, we love creating opportunities for others by connecting people from widely diverse backgrounds, perspectives, and geographies. So, being diverse and inclusive isn’t just something we strive for, it is who we are, and part of what we do each and every single day. We want to ensure that as an employee, you feel eBay is a place where, no matter who you are, you feel safe, included, and that you have the opportunity to bring your unique self to work.. To learn about eBay’s Diversity & Inclusion click here: https://www.ebayinc.com/our-company/diversity-inclusion/.
eBay Inc. is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, sex, sexual orientation, gender identity, veteran status, and disability, or other legally protected status. If you are unable to submit an application because of incompatible assistive technology or a disability, please contact us at [email protected]. We will make every effort to respond to your request for disability assistance as soon as possible.